Common Misconceptions About Scalable Data Distribution
One persistent misunderstanding is that increased node count automatically enhances performance—yet optimal distribution depends on intelligent routing and workload balancing, not just quantity. Another myth suggests such systems are overly complex or costly; however, modern architectures streamline deployment, often reducing long-term operational expenses through efficient resource use. Finally, some believe data latency increases with scale—contrary to fact, distributed intelligence minimizes delays by routing traffic through the nearest, fastest nodes.
